Does your dog turn into a monster on walks in the presence of other dogs? Most common reasons for dogs reacting to other dogs on walks are:

  • they are afraid of other dogs
  • have not had much socialization with other dogs to understand they are not potential enemies.

Most aggressive behaviour is based in fear. Fearful dogs often become offensive, thinking it’s better to attack first than be attacked. And believe me, size doesn’t matter.

Reward the behaviour you want.

When your dog is able to pass another dog without a reaction, remember to reward your dog with delicious treats! And try to keep calm when you see another dog approach. Don’t tense up on the leash or you could be triggering the fear. Instead, take positive action. Give your dog something to do that’s a better choice than going after his canine neighbours.
